What was the date of "Queen's Proclamation"?

  1. A
    1st November, 1858
  2. B
    10th May, 1857
  3. C
    29th March, 1857
  4. D
    11th February, 1860

Solution & Step-by-step Explanation

Queen Victoria’s Proclamation was officially read out by Governor-General Lord Canning at a grand Durbar in Allahabad on 1st November, 1858. This announcement marked the formal transfer of Indian administration from the East India Company directly to the British Crown following the Revolt of 1857.
